View moreThe Defense Logistics Agency, DLA Land and Maritime, is issuing a combined synopsis/solicitation for the procurement of intake mufflers identified by NSN 2990015663630. This solicitation, numbered SPE7LX26U8303, may result in an automated Indefinite Delivery Contract (IDC) with a performance period of one year or until the aggregate total of orders reaches $350,000.00. The agency estimates one order per year with a guaranteed minimum quantity of one unit. The initial line item specifies a quantity of 13 units to be delivered within 76 days after date of order to various CONUS and OCONUS DLA Depots.
This procurement is categorized under NAICS 336390 Other Motor Vehicle Parts Manufacturing and PSC code 29. The approved source for the required items is 10988 87653888. All responsible sources may submit electronic quotes for consideration. The deadline for response submission is June 25, 2026. The solicitation is being conducted as an RFQ, and the agency has not made hard copies, specifications, or drawings available for this notice.
